Just a couple of things.
Firstly, we always knew in his first public appearance he was going to try and be as amicable as possible and the stage was already set in terms of not giving anything away on the signings front. he did say though that he knows Richie Wellens very well and he is the calibre of player he wants to bring.
May be an element of saying things that we want to hear in terms of playing football on the deck etc. Also confirmed categorically that Rob Jones is his choice as captain and leader.
He's talking about bringing in 2 'assistants', assuming one will be Brian Horton.
Secondly, he did not scurry away once the formalities were over and he took the time to talk to a few people. He came across as very personable, very easy to talk to and gave me some confidence that teams will not be looking forward to their visits to the KM.
On the negative side, and only time will tell, he doesn't give the impression that he has a 'blueprint' in mind and will fit players in to that structure, but will try and mould together the best of what he can get.
I think he will have to learn as he goes and you wonder how he'll conduct himself under pressure. I get the feeling it could be shit or bust with him unless he takes counsel from those around him and counts to 10 before opening his mouth.
Overall, definitely more positive than negative and I'm sure we will get behind him and wish him all the best.

On the stadium front, we could see clearly the pitch has been 'reseeded' again and after only a week there is a good covering of grass. Baldwin emphasised the advice they'd taken from the FA and have invested and additional £30k to potentially be one of the best pitches in the country.
The concourse improvements start one Monday and Lindley's are still in negotiations about supplies so, it appears the choice of ale is still up in the air. He tried to emphasise that they were looking for the best deal so that the best price could be offered to us. Not convinced we'll see the back of Carlsberg just yet!!
